☐ Ceremony step 7 — RotaKey secrets-rotation utility: after the quorum signs the new root, a maintainer must confirm the recovery path still works. Boot RotaKey in recovery mode on the ceremony laptop and, when prompted, supply the recovery passphrase recorded on the following line.

recovery phrase for fajeg-kawep: druix-gorius-briax-ulaeth-fraox-lammir-pelox-jormir-pelwyn-julir

Subject: Key rotation for Pulsewatch health checks

Welcome, new folks. Every quarter we rotate the credential that our load balancer's health-check probe uses to query the Pulsewatch status endpoint. Old keys stop working 48 hours after rotation, so update your local configs promptly. The new key for this cycle is below.

app token of fajop-fahif = qvz4-AnML

## Bloom filter tuning

The Merrowstone KV layer places a bloom filter ahead of disk lookups to short-circuit reads for absent keys. Its sizing is a deliberate trade-off: a larger bit array lowers the false-positive rate but increases resident memory per shard, and the hash count must track the expected key cardinality or the filter saturates. Before changing anything, measure the observed false-positive rate over at least a full traffic cycle, not a quiet weekend. The constants currently in production are listed below:

tuning table, yahap-hahip:
BUDGETS = {
    "praiel": 88,
    "quenox": 61,
    "nordor": 332,
    "gorix": 835,
    "ruswyn": 186,
}

## Tuning — Tollgate Idempotency Keys

Tollgate deduplicates payment retries using idempotency keys stored in a shared cache. Key TTL must exceed the longest plausible client retry horizon, or duplicates slip through; set it too high and the cache balloons during settlement spikes. Replayed requests return the original response verbatim. For this week's sync, note that staging and production now share the same values, shown below.

constants for yaduf-fahag:
BUDGETS = {
    "kelix": 528,
    "briwyn": 734,
}